All that is known right now (aka not a whole lot) comes from the Polish edition of Business Insider. All other websites just copied their information (including one article in English from the public Polish Radio).

  • No artists named, but the line-up will incude "several globally recognized K-pop acts — artists whose tickets typically sell out within minutes or hours". "Specific names are expected to be announced within weeks".

  • the organizers work with "one of South Korea's largest media conglomerates" (not mentioned by name)

  • the festival will take place on 4 and 5 September, on the grounds of Katowice-Muchowiec Airfield

  • a "smaller event" will take place in late August

  • organizers count on an attendance of at least 200.000 people (both festivals combined), half of them from aborad

Attrakt, the entertainment company behind global K-pop girl group FIFTYFIFTY, opened its Hanam Training Center in the city of Hanam, south of Seoul, on Thursday.

The opening goes beyond a simple office expansion and is expected to lead to broader business growth, including a future headquarters relocation. The move is seen as a strategic location choice aligned with Hanam's push to build a K-culture industry ecosystem.

Hanam is currently pursuing a leap toward becoming a global cultural city through large-scale development projects including a K-culture complex. The arrival of competitive entertainment firms like Attrakt is seen as a signal for the formation of a K-culture industry ecosystem linking content production, performance and distribution.

"The opening of Attrakt's training center demonstrates that Hanam is growing into a substantive hub for the K-culture industry," Hanam Mayor Lee Hyun-jae said. "We will advance into a city where culture and industry converge through cooperation with globally competitive content companies."

Soviet Union and Poland swapped territories two years before this, in 1951. Another "border correction" was planned later (actually I have a preliminary Polish map of this lying somewhere on my hard drive). Stalin's death halted those plans.

Of course, the size of the territories swapped between USSR and Poland was about 10% of what's shown on this map. Plus more importantly, Finland was not part of the Eastern Bloc and was not governed by communists who were put in power by Stalin in the first place, so I imagine they would not just simply agree to whatever Stalin would propose.

I know you chose Sweden randomly, but in case of Sweden it actually made sense. See, after the end of the Korean War, there was created a body called the Neutral Nations Supervisory Commission; which was supposed to observe the implementation of the armistice, movement of troops, preventing additions of military personnel to the DMZ, etc.

Anywhoo, it was agreed that each of the Koreas would choose two countries for that body (they could only choose countries neutral in the Korean War). North Korea went for Soviet Union's new buddies, Czechoslovakia and Poland, while South Korea simply chose the world's most neutralest countries - Sweden and Switzerland. So it would be weird if Sweden would be a commision monitoring North and South Korea while boycotting the existence of one of them.

PS. That commission, as of 2026, still exists in vestigial form, essentially symbolically observing the North millitary from the South.

Following the collapse of communism leading to Czechoslovakia and Poland joining NATO, and the dissolution of Czechoslovakia into the Czech Republic and Slovakia in 1993, North Korea believed the NNSC had lost its neutrality, and took the view that the NNSC had collapsed. North Korea expelled the Czech component in 1993 and the Polish component in 1995.

Since 1995, North Korea has not recognized the existence of the NNSC. The Swedish and Swiss delegations continue to submit reports on South Korean troop movements to North Korea, which are ignored. Poland continues to attend NNSC meetings, although it is no longer able to observe troop movements in North Korea.
